Rural volunteer fire crews battled flames Wednesday at an outbuilding in northern Lancaster County.
Fire crews from Raymond and Valparaiso responded to the outbuilding near Northwest 84th Street and Rock Creek Road around 2:20 p.m.
Chief Deputy Ben Houchin said the inside of the building was a total loss.
A pickup truck, a trailer, numerous car parts and several tools were also damaged.
Houchin estimated the fire caused $170,000 in damage. No one was home at the time of the fire.
The Nebraska State Fire Marshal Agency’s investigation is ongoing, but officials think a faulty electrical connection sparked the flames.
